Mure Design - Foundation Propueblo All products displayed by Mure Design are hand made by artisans of Ecuador and fully meet ecological and social standards. The material is a dried nut called Tagua better known as "vegetable ivory." Humanitarians and environmentalist appreciate it because its use stimulates the economies of artisans in South America, provides an alternative to cutting down forest for farming, and prevents elephants from being killed for their tusks. http://www.propueblo.com/default.aspx

Safari 7 Exhibit: This exhibit includes an interactive 3D wooden table map of Queens with individual neighborhoods arranged like puzzle pieces. Visitors can plug earphones into each neighborhood to hear about diverse ecosystems that exist there, or download a self-guided podcast tour of urban animal life along New York City's No. 7 subway line. The 7 Line is a physical, urban transect through New York City's most diverse collection of human ecosystems. Affectionately called the International Express, the 7 line runs from Manhattan's dense core, under the East River, and through a dispersed mixture of residences and parklands, terminating in downtown Flushing, Queens, the nation's most ethnically diverse county.

SUBWAY® restaurants was founded in 1965 by Fred DeLuca, a 17-year-old college freshman, and family friend Dr. Peter Buck. The first restaurant opened in Bridgeport , Connecticut , USA on August 28 and was called Pete’s Super Submarines. The first franchised SUBWAY® unit opened in 1974 in Wallingford , Connecticut . There are more than 31,000 SUBWAY® franchises in 91 countries and territories worldwide. SUBWAY® restaurants now offer napkins with 100 percent recycled materials – of which 60 percent is post consumer recyclable, saving an estimated 147,000 trees annually. The brand has also switched the materials used for the manufacturing of its cutlery and 32 ounce plastic drinking cups from polystyrene to polypropylene. This change has resulted in an annual resin savings of more than 610,000 pounds and saves the equivalent of 13,000 barrels of oil.
